Ukraine was the third largest importer of arms in 2022 thanks to aid from the United States and Europe. Ukraine imported few major arms until the end of 2021.
But Moscow’s invasion on Feb. 24 last year markedly changed that. Only Qatar — which has dramatically ramped up its arms purchasing in the past decade — and India imported more arms in the year, SIPRI said in its report on global arms transfers.
Pieter Wezeman, senior researcher with the SIPRI Arms Transfers Program noted that even as arms transfers declined globally last year, "those to Europe have risen sharply due to the tensions between Russia and most other European states." He said that following Russia’s invasion of Ukraine, European states want to import more arms, "faster."
